Northeast Utilities Appliance Pickup Program, environmental and other externalities

An overview of Northeast Utilities' experience in the design and implementation of an electric conservation program that encourages and facilitates the removal of second operating refrigerators and freezers from the homes of residential customers is presented. Beginning with conceptualization, the reserach that was conducted in support of marketing, and program justification are summarized. The benefit/cost ratios from the company's filing of the program with the Connecticut and Massachusetts regulatory authorities are compared and the estimated reduction in electric generation emissions resultant from the program's operation are quantified. Other effects of this innovative conservation program are also discussed. Included among them are the nonatmospheric venting of CFC refrigerators, proper PCB handling and disposal, and the displacement of landfill space through the recycling of metals. Further, discussion of the program's economic development potential within the NU territory is provided as an initial indicator of societal externalities
